The 1.0k papers published in Jornal Brasileiro de Psiquiatria in the last decades have received a total of 6.9k indexed citations. Papers published in Jornal Brasileiro de Psiquiatria usually cover Clinical Psychology (499 papers), Demography (261 papers) and General Health Professions (256 papers) specifically the topics of Youth, Drugs, and Violence (256 papers), Psychology and Mental Health (168 papers) and Health, Nursing, Elderly Care (159 papers). The most active scholars publishing in Jornal Brasileiro de Psiquiatria are Marina Bandeira, Marle dos Santos Alvarenga, Marluce Miguel de Siqueira, Maria Elisa Caputo Ferreira and Éverton Botelho Sougey.
